While mobile mapping" is a much more general term for the technological developments that have actually transformed the mapping sector, a mobile mapping study refers to the real process of accumulating mobile mapping information that can later on be used for civil design, environmental conservation, or any kind of number of various other purposes.
The applications of mobile mapping are not industry-specific, and they include mapping roadways, trains, streams, seaside geographical attributes, piers, buildings, and various other above-ground and underwater utilities. Nevertheless, over the previous couple of years, mobile mapping made this uncomplicated, thorough, fast, and exact.
Mobile mapping is relatively precise, with an intermediate precision that drops between airborne and terrestrial LiDAR. Whenever it's applied, the GPS, INS, and vehicle wheel sensing units help in tracking the positional information regarding the mapping sensors as well as the vehicle.
The leading mobile mapping systems consist of the Leica Pegasus, the Trimble MX50, the Lynx H2600, the Reigl VMY-2, and the Mosaic Viking. This technology has numerous applications in company framework management, military and defense, highway and road mapping, city preparation, environmental monitoring, and other sectors, as well.
